Otis Petrossian lost for the year to a knee

Marlene Ostrowski, column

Otis Petrossian RB
The Porterhouse

Otis Petrossian will miss the rest of the season with a knee. He reads Durable, which is what makes this one feel unlucky rather than inevitable.

The ledger, after eight seasons: 9,149 yards, sixty-three scores. He got to 2,107 once. Not this time. For two clubs.

He turned twenty-nine this year. He is from Coalport, Alabama. He is unfailingly polite and completely unknowable. The route here: the son of a man who played eleven years at the same position.

The club is 1-5. Cormac Bombardo is in year nine of it. There is one year left on the deal.

One more thing: he will not step on the painted logo at midfield.
